How to create stickers for WhatsApp on a computer?

How to create stickers for WhatsApp on a computer - briefly?

To create stickers for WhatsApp on a computer, you can use graphic design software like Adobe Photoshop or GIMP. After designing your sticker, save it as a PNG file with a transparent background and ensure the image is square in shape.

Designing Your Sticker

  1. Choose a Design Tool: Use software like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, or even free tools like GIMP. These programs offer various features for creating high-quality graphics.
  2. Dimensions and Format: WhatsApp stickers must be square images with a transparent background. The recommended size is 512x512 pixels. Save your design in PNG format to preserve the transparency.
  3. Consistency and Style: Ensure your sticker has a consistent style and theme. This could be based on characters, objects, or expressions that align with your brand or personal aesthetic.
